Effect to Selected of Lubricants on Drilling Fluids Properties

The lubricity of drilling fluid is a property of special importance in drilling directional wells. Friction between drill string and borehole is always expected when drilling a hole off-vertical. In the horizontal and highly deviated sections of a horizontal well, the torque and drag were usually large enough to cause an unacceptable loss of power, and differential sticking was particularly liable to occur. In such situations crude oil or certain lubricating agents should be used. Good lubricating properties of the mud can greatly improve the drilling operation efficiency. A drilling fluid lubricant is used to reduce torque and drag between the drill string and wall of a wellbore, to prevent sidewall sticking and to prolong bit bearing life. Desirable characteristics of a lubricant for this purpose, aside from the obvious requirements of performing well as a lubricant, are that it is non-toxic and biodegradable. The paper describes laboratory tests and their results showing the performances of a vegetable oil based lubricant (domestic product) for reducing torque and pipe drag when using three different water based drilling fluids. Testing was conducted under controlled laboratory conditions simulating actual drilling conditions. In order to evaluate performances of the lubricant, the lubricating properties were compared with results that were obtained under same conditions with two commercially available lubricants.
